A NURSE who devoted more than 30 years to the NHS was among care home residents celebrating the health service's 70th anniversary.
Sheila Bradley, 87, handed out goodie bags to North Tees and Hartlepool NHS Foundation Trust staff during a celebratory event staged at The Beeches in Stockton, where she now lives.
Ms Bradley, who was a NHS mental health nurse for over three decades, is one of a number of former NHS workers now living at the home.
She said: "I really enjoyed celebrating the 70th anniversary of the NHS with everyone.
“One of my favourite memories as a nurse was when I used to visit the children with Down’s syndrome, as they were always so loving and used to like to give cuddles.”
To mark the milestone anniversary,the home invited NHS workers to enjoy a buffet, with manager Helen Wood saying: "We wanted to say a little thank you and show our appreciation for all our local health service workers do for The Beeches and the care they provide.”
